#12453b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12453b is composed of 7.1% red, 27.1%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 168.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 17.1%. #12453b color hex could be obtained by blending #248a76 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#12453b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020706 is the darkest color, while #f6f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#12453b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292e2d is the less saturated color, while #015645 is the most saturated one.
